Investment Manager

Connor, Clark & Lunn Investment Management Ltd. ("CC&L" or the “Investment Manager”) provide comprehensive investment management services to the portfolio. The Investment Manager has a specialized area of investment expertise in Canadian equities (growth at a reasonable price), fixed income and income trusts. The Investment Manager was established in 1982 and is one of Canada’s largest independent investment management companies with in assets under management.

The portfolio management team members are:

Gary Baker. Gary is the leader of the fundamental Canadian equity team, responsible for overall portfolio strategy and fundamental research. Gary has more than 20 years of investment experience and was previously a petroleum engineer at Gulf Canada.

Mark Bridges. Mark is a member of CC&L’s equity team responsible for energy research. Prior to joining CC&L, Mark was a top-ranked analyst covering junior oil & gas companies and energy trusts at CIBC World Markets for eight years. Prior to CIBC, Mark worked in investment banking at energy boutique Peters & Co.

John P. Novak. John is a Portfolio Manager responsible for fundamental Canadian equities research and analysis in the metals and materials sectors. Prior to joining CC&L, John was a top-ranked equity research analyst on the sell side for 13 years at TD Securities, Westwind Partners and CIBC World Markets.

Samba Chunduri. Samba is a member of CC&L’s equity team responsible for fundamental Canadian equities research and analysis in the metals and materials sectors. Prior to joining CC&L, Samba was an equity analyst at Raymond James and Orion Securities.

“TopGun” Portfolio Managers

CC&L is pleased to announce that Gary Baker and John Novak, members of CC&L’s natural resources team, have made the list of the top 50 “TopGun” Portfolio Managers by consulting firm Brendan Wood International. The prestigious award acknowledges those portfolio managers with the best grasp of the industries in which they invest and those with the most influence in the Canadian market.
